What is Stock Purchase Law
Stock purchase law governs transactions where individuals or entities acquire ownership in a company by purchasing shares. This legal area focuses on the transfer of equity interests rather than asset acquisition. The process involves multiple legal considerations including corporate governance, shareholder agreements, and regulatory requirements.
The transaction begins with preliminary discussions between buyer and seller. Legal counsel reviews the company’s organizational documents, financial records, and existing contracts. Due diligence examines potential liabilities, tax implications, and regulatory compliance issues. This investigation helps identify risks and opportunities associated with the acquisition.
Legal professionals draft purchase agreements outlining terms, conditions, and representations. These documents specify price, payment terms, closing conditions, and post-transaction arrangements. Counsel addresses indemnification provisions, warranties, and dispute resolution mechanisms. Proper documentation protects both parties’ interests and clarifies expectations.

How to Complete a Stock Purchase
The stock purchase process begins with preliminary negotiations between buyer and seller. Parties discuss basic terms including price, payment structure, and timeline. Legal counsel enters early to establish confidentiality agreements and outline negotiation parameters. Initial discussions help determine if the transaction aligns with both parties’ objectives.
Due diligence represents a important phase where legal and financial professionals examine the target company. This investigation reviews corporate records, financial statements, contracts, and regulatory compliance. Counsel identifies potential liabilities, litigation risks, and contractual obligations. The findings inform negotiation strategy and agreement terms.
Agreement drafting follows due diligence completion. Legal professionals prepare stock purchase agreements detailing transaction terms. Documents include representations, warranties, indemnification provisions, and closing conditions. Counsel negotiates terms to protect client interests while maintaining transaction viability. Maryland law requires specific provisions for valid stock transfers.
The closing phase involves finalizing documentation and transferring ownership. Legal counsel coordinates with financial institutions, regulatory agencies, and corporate representatives. Required filings include stock transfer forms and corporate record updates. Post-closing matters may involve integration planning and ongoing legal compliance.
